"紫娟"茶原花青素提取与聚合度分析

Extraction of Proanthocyanidin from 'Zijuan' Tea(Camellia sinensis var.Assamica)and Analysis on Its Polymerization Degree

Abstract

[Objective]The aim was to extract proanthocyanidin from'Zijuan' tea(Ca mell ia si nensis var.Assamica)and analyze its polymeriza-tion degree.[Method]The extraction parameters including water bath temperature,extracting time,and crumble mesh were investigated to find out the optimal extracting condition of proanthocyanidin from 'Zijuan' tea(Camellia sinensis var.Assamica),and the polymerization degree of proanthocyanidin in extract was analyzed.[Result]The proanthocyanidin concentration became higher in the extraction solution with the growing level of each factor.And finally,with the condition of 70℃water bath temperature,60 minutes' extracting time and 30 crumble meshes,we could obtain the crude extraction of proanthocyanidin from 'Zijuan' tea effectively.There was about 64.11% of proanthocyanidin in this tea extraction on the average;furthermore,the average degree value of polymerization was 3.09,which indicated that the proanthocyanidin mainly existed in the oligo-type in the 'Zijuan' tea leaves.[Conclusion]The result can provide theoretical basis for further research and application of proanthocyanidin.
